Located 75 km from Campeche, it is a small town with a colonial feel and colorful houses, located on an ancient Mayan settlement. Its San Francisco de Asís church was built on a pre-Hispanic platform in the 16th century. According to the locals, this is where the best cochinita pibil is cooked. It is eaten in the morning, around the kiosks facing the central square, accompanied byagua de cebada, a barley drink with cinnamon, lemon and ice. The curious traveller will stop at the small museum of archaeology, or perhaps even at the rural and discreet archaeological zone of Xcalumkin, about fifteen kilometres away.
